The table below provides summary statistics for contract job vacancies advertised in London requiring Infrastructure Management sk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the contractor rates offered in vacancies that cited Infrastructure Management over the 6 months leading up to 1 May 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
1 May 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 263 353 446
Rank change year-on-year +90 +93 +90
Contract jobs citing Infrastructure Management 90 38 47
As % of all contract jobs advertised in London 0.72% 0.21% 0.17%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 0.78% 0.24% 0.19%
Number of daily rates quoted 66 18 28
10th Percentile £400 £339 £363
25th Percentile £480 £367 £481
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£570 £475 £544
Median % change year-on-year +20.00% -12.64% -7.45%
75th Percentile £669 £579 £628
90th Percentile £713 £673 £688
England median daily rate £550 £465 £538
% change year-on-year +18.28% -13.49% -6.52%
